Aging Phenomena in Complex Systems: A Hierarchical Model for Temperature Step Experiments

We show that a previously introduced hierarchical model for relaxation in spin glasses and other complex systems, which described successfully the aging behaviour in the time domain, can also account for the effects of temperature changes on the magnetic response of the sample.
